10 in Alleged Drug Ring Enter Not Guilty Pleas

Share
From Times Wire Reports

The alleged leaders of a Tulare County drug ring that is nearly two decades old have pleaded not guilty to federal drug-trafficking charges.

The group is accused of conspiring to distribute more than $1 million worth of methamphetamine in the United States and Mexico. The alleged ringleader, Prajedes Felix-Lopez, 53, entered an innocent plea Wednesday through his lawyer.

Nine others named in the 19-count indictment returned by a federal grand jury last week in Fresno also pleaded not guilty.
